Skip to content
码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海网(datasea.cn)专注Go语言技术分享,涵盖基础语法、并发编程、Web开发、云原生(K8s/Docker)、工程实践等全场景内容,附实战案例、避坑指南与工具链技巧,助你高效掌握Go语言。

  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他

函数式编程原理

Posted in
  • Go语言基础和工具链

为什么Go标准库大量使用函数而非方法?从io.Reader到sync.Pool的设计权衡大揭秘

第一章:Go语言函数与方法的本质 … 为什么Go标准库大量使用函数而非方法?从io.Reader到sync.Pool的设计权衡大揭秘Read more

by 加密骑士|2026年5月4日|函数式编程原理, 设计权衡, io.Reader接口应用, sync.Pool使用时机, Go语言标准库误用
Posted in
  • Go语言基础和工具链

Go语言画正多边形的终极范式:函数式+不可变数据+纯计算,彻底告别side effect绘图bug

第一章:Go语言画正多边形的终极 … Go语言画正多边形的终极范式:函数式+不可变数据+纯计算,彻底告别side effect绘图bugRead more

by Go实战派|2026年5月2日|函数式编程原理, 不可变数据结构, 正多边形生成, 纯计算绘图, Go语言绘图工具
Posted in
  • Go语言基础和工具链

Go语言高阶函数进阶实践(从panic到零分配的函数式编程跃迁)

第一章:Go语言高阶函数的底层机 … Go语言高阶函数进阶实践(从panic到零分配的函数式编程跃迁)Read more

by 分布式系统探索者|2026年5月1日|Go语言高阶函数, 函数式编程原理, Go语言CGO性能优化, 空值panic处理, Go零分配编程
Posted in
  • Go语言基础和工具链

函数式编程落地Go项目,闭包优化性能提升47%——一线架构师压箱底实践

第一章:函数式编程在Go中的可行 … 函数式编程落地Go项目,闭包优化性能提升47%——一线架构师压箱底实践Read more

by 分布式系统探索者|2026年4月26日|多语言架构实践, AI性能提升, 函数式编程原理, Go语言编程实践, 闭包优化
Posted in
  • Web开发实战

Go函数如何像HTTP Handler一样无限组合?深度解析http.Handler背后的可扩展哲学

第一章:Go函数与HTTP Ha … Go函数如何像HTTP Handler一样无限组合?深度解析http.Handler背后的可扩展哲学Read more

by 代码诗人|2026年4月15日|Go中间件设计, 函数式编程原理, Go语言函数组合, HTTP/1.1分块传输, Server.Handler接口, Go接口扩展
Posted in
  • Go语言基础和工具链

Go语言函数扩展性实战:3种零成本重构法,让代码寿命延长300%

第一章:Go语言函数可扩展性的核 … Go语言函数扩展性实战:3种零成本重构法,让代码寿命延长300%Read more

by 容器守护者|2026年4月15日|函数式编程原理, Go代码优化方案, 零成本重构, Go语言函数扩展性, Go代码寿命
Posted in
  • 其他

从LeetCode第6题延伸:Go语言中菱形图案生成的DP解法、数学解法与函数式解法三线并进

第一章:如何用go语言画菱形 在 … 从LeetCode第6题延伸:Go语言中菱形图案生成的DP解法、数学解法与函数式解法三线并进Read more

by 并发世界漫游者|2026年4月10日|函数式编程原理, LeetCode第6题, Go语言菱形图案生成, 动态规划解法, 数学解法
Posted in
  • Go语言基础和工具链

Go要不要OOP?看etcd v3.5如何用纯函数式组合替代57个“XXXService”——性能提升2.8倍

第一章:Go要不要OOP? Go … Go要不要OOP?看etcd v3.5如何用纯函数式组合替代57个“XXXService”——性能提升2.8倍Read more

by Go语言修行者|2026年4月6日|Go语言编程实践, 函数式编程原理, v3.5升级, etcd重试源码, OOP建模, 并发编程性能优化
Posted in
  • 其他

函数式错误处理革命:7种替代error return的优雅方案(Result类型、monad模拟、try宏)

第一章:函数式错误处理的范式演进 … 函数式错误处理革命:7种替代error return的优雅方案(Result类型、monad模拟、try宏)Read more

by 加密骑士|2026年3月30日|Monad模拟, Result类型设计, Go错误处理失效, 函数式编程原理, try宏
Posted in
  • Web开发实战

【20年老兵压箱底】Go前端架构设计心法:不碰DOM、只导出函数、永远用TypedArray传参

第一章:Go语言前端开发的可行性 … 【20年老兵压箱底】Go前端架构设计心法:不碰DOM、只导出函数、永远用TypedArray传参Read more

by Go语言日常|2026年3月29日|Vue前端性能优化, 函数式编程原理, DOM操作优化, Go前端架构, TypedArray传参

最新文章

  • Go net/http服务器中静态文件服务的隐式打开风险:http.ServeFile vs http.FileServer底层fd行为对比
  • 【Go性能审计清单V3.1】:仅需1个runtime.ReadMemStats() + fd遍历,30秒定位泄漏文件
  • Go文件打开状态的终极真相:不是bool而是state machine(open→active→idle→closed→zombie)
  • Go错误处理反模式:忽略os.IsNotExist(err)导致误判“文件未打开”,3种精准状态映射表
  • Go容器化部署必查项:Docker inspect + lsof -p 定位K8s Pod中“已打开却不可见”的文件句柄

vcv

京ICP备19004658号 经营性网站备案信息 公安备案号11010502030143 营业执照 北京互联网违法和不良信息举报中心 家长监护 中国互联网举报中心 网络110报警服务 Chrome商店下载 账号管理规范 版权与免责声明 版权申诉 出版物许可证 ©1999-2025北京创新乐知网络技术有限公司
Powered by WordPress and HybridMag.
  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他